Job Description

UX & Product Designer für INTERSPORTs Unified-Commerce-Plattform. Gestaltung komplexer B2B-Workflows, Dashboards und datenbasierter Nutzererlebnisse für Händler und Partner.

Responsibilities:

  • Design B2B workflows and interfaces for product data, pricing, availability, order and returns processing, and account management
  • Develop intuitive dashboards, reports, and data-intensive views to support day-to-day decision-making
  • Work closely with Product Management, Engineering, Data, and Business teams in Commerce Squads
  • Drive initiatives from problem definition through to production-ready solutions
  • Conduct user research, interviews, focus groups, and usability testing with merchants, partners, and internal users
  • Translate research insights into concrete product improvements
  • Apply a hypothesis- and data-driven approach, measuring solution success through adoption, efficiency, and user feedback
  • Further develop the “Pulse” Design System using Figma and Storybook
  • Ensure a consistent user experience across the platform
  • Test new design and prototyping approaches, including AI-powered methods
  • Actively contribute to the UX & Product Design Practice

Requirements:

  • Several years of experience in UX or Product Design, ideally for B2B, SaaS, or enterprise applications
  • Experience designing complex workflows, data views, tables, and dashboards
  • Advanced proficiency in Figma and experience with Design Systems and Component Libraries, ideally Storybook
  • Experience with user research, testing, and data-driven product development
  • Confidence working with diverse stakeholders and the ability to translate complex requirements into understandable solutions
  • Experience collaborating with cross-functional product and engineering teams
  • Independent, pragmatic, and solution-oriented approach
  • Excellent German and English language skills
  • Nice to have: Experience in e-commerce, marketplace, or retail environments
  • Nice to have: Knowledge of AI-powered prototyping or design-to-code
  • Nice to have: Technical understanding of components, Design Tokens, and modern frontend architectures
  • Nice to have: Experience with accessibility / WCAG or low-code prototyping
